How Sysco Stock Actually Works
Sysco Corporation operates as a critical link in the foodservice supply chain, sourcing and delivering ingredients, packaging, and kitchen equipment to over 600,000 businesses nationwide—including restaurants, hotels, hospitals, and grocery stores. Unlike retailers selling directly to consumers, Sysco Crm addresses the specialized needs of professional food buyers, maintaining inventory across regional hubs for fast, reliable service.
The company generates revenue through wholesale distribution, private-label offerings, and technology-enabled logistics. Its financial health hinges on volume sales, margin stability, and operational efficiency—particularly in managing fuel costs, warehouse capacity, and supplier relationships.
Investors analyze Sysco’s stock through earnings reports, same-store comparable sales, and digital transformation efforts—especially its investments in automation and data analytics to optimize the supply chain.

Common Questions About Sysco Stock
H3: How does Sysco make money?
Sysco earns revenue primarily through purchasing food, packaging, and supplies in bulk, then distributing them to commercial buyers at a margin. It charges wholesale prices and invests in logistics technology to reduce delivery times and operational costs, supporting steady cash flow and scalability.
H3: Is Sysco Stock volatile?
Sysco’s stock typically reflects the cyclical nature of the foodservice industry rather than extreme volatility. It tends to hold steady during economic fluctuations, supported by consistent demand from its diverse client base. However, factors like inflation, fuel prices, and consumer spending habits can influence performance, requiring careful market context.
H3: Can I invest in Sysco Stock through a retirement account?
Yes. Sysco is traded on the NYSE and available to U.S. investors through brokerage accounts, including traditional IRAs and Roth IRAs. Mobile-first trading platforms make accessing the stock seamless for users prioritizing convenience and real-time access.
Opportunities and Considerations
Pros: Sysco offers exposure to resilient, recurring demand across essential services; strong logistics infrastructure supports scalability; long-term industry growth fields foodservice renewal.
Cons: Profit margins depend on volume and cost management, which are sensitive to labor and fuel prices; competition is increasing in digital distribution.
Realistic Expectations: Sustainable returns align with broader economic recovery and digital supply chain innovation—no quick-fix expectations.
